201606758 <br />Grantor shall have the right to use the easement and right -of -way for purposes <br />not inconsistent with Grantee's full enjoyment of the rights herein granted, provided that <br />Grantor shall not allow any structures, buildings, combustible materials, or other <br />property of any kind whatsoever, to be erected, constructed, placed, stored, or <br />accumulated in, upon, above, along, over, across, underneath, or through the easement <br />and right -of -way herein granted. <br />Grantor and Grantee hereto agree that Grantor shall have the right to hard <br />surface over the easement and right -of -way and use the easement and right -of -way for <br />parking and ingress and egress; provided if Grantee needs to survey, construct, inspect, <br />maintain, repair, replace, relocate, extend, remove, or operate such public utilities and <br />appurtenance within such easement and right -of -way, the cost of removal and repair of <br />any hard surfacing or other appurtenances placed in, along, or through the easement <br />and right -of -way shall be paid by the Grantor. <br />It is further agreed that Grantor has lawful possession of said real estate, good <br />right and lawful authority to make such conveyance; and that Grantor on behalf of itself, <br />all heirs, executors, administrators, successors, and assigns, hereby covenants that the <br />rights and privileges herein granted shall run with the title to such tract of land, and be <br />binding upon Grantor, all heirs, executors, administrators, successors, and assigns. <br />[3] <br />
